Motherboard cd lost

My motherboard cd is missing.ho do i install VGA .My motherboard cd is missing.ho do i install vga and lan in ASUS M2A-MX SE

Find another computer with a CD-writer and Internet access.
Access the ASUS web-site. Search the site, for your specific motherboard. Select and download the device-drivers for VIDEO and NETWORK. Burn the downloaded files to a CD-R.
Move the CD-R disk to your computer, and install the device-drivers.

My support cd is lost.recently i have formated the computer

  • Go to This webpage P5GC-MX
  • select your Operating system ( e.g. windows xp)
  • Then select your Driner ( like LAN, VGA)
  • Download the .zip file
  • unzip all the driver burn it in a CD
  • Install the the driver in your PC
  • Restart your PC
